Job Description
Redwood Communities, Inc. ("Redwood Communities"), an affiliate of Redwood Housing, is a nationally recognized multifamily property management organization dedicated to enhancing affordable housing communities across the United States. With a commitment to raising the standard of living for its residents, Redwood Communities manages a diverse portfolio of properties that serve a wide range of tenants. The organization prides itself on fostering strong partnerships with government agencies and leading non-profit organizations, enabling the delivery of high-quality housing and community services. Known for its emphasis on professional management and community engagement, Redwood Communities ensures that their properties are not only well-managed but also contribute positively to the neighborhoods they are part of.
The Porter position at Redwood Communities plays a vital role in maintaining the safety, cleanliness, and visual appeal of the property’s grounds and common areas. This full-time, Monday through Friday role from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m. typically pays between $17 and $18 per hour and directly supports the property maintenance team. Responsibilities include routine landscaping tasks like mowing, trimming, watering, and maintaining flower beds, as well as general upkeep such as cleaning walkways, parking lots, and other exterior areas. The Porter also assists with snow removal when necessary and is responsible for the care and maintenance of landscaping tools and equipment. In addition to outdoor tasks, the role includes janitorial duties in common areas such as sweeping, trash removal, and minor property repairs.
Candidates in this role must be organized, proactive, and able to man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ment. Effective communication skills and a high degree of professionalism, ethics, and integrity are essential to ensuring Redwood Communities delivers a welcoming environment for residents and visitors alike. Previous experience with groundskeeping or general maintenance is preferred, along with a basic understanding of common repair tasks in plumbing, electrical, and carpentry. The position requires a high school diploma or equivalent, a valid driver’s license and insurance, and clearance through a background check. Redwood Communities is proud to be an equal opportunity employer, welcoming diverse candidates who share the mission of enhancing community living through dedicated property care and management.
Working at Redwood Communities offers employees exceptional medical, dental, and vision benefits, with over 90 percent of medical premiums covered by the company. Additional benefits include life insurance, a 401(k) with company matching, employee assistance programs, paid time off, and holidays, underscoring the company’s commitment to employee well-being and satisfaction. This role provides a great opportunity for individuals passionate about property maintenance and community enhancement to join a reputable organization dedicated to making a difference in affordable housing management.
